THE BACKSTORY 
Chris Beaty, a whiskey enthusiast from Omaha, NE, came to me to revamp the current logo of his basement bar, The Buttery. His previous logo was outdated and he wanted to incorporate a jackalope into the new design.

THE CREATIVE PROCESS
He sent me images of his English style prohibition era themed bar, a taxidermy jackalope he owned, and his current logo. The basement bar does a great job telling a very specific story about history to its guests, but the logo didn’t match the experience.

THE OUTCOME
The depth of the thought put into the rabbit character and the addition of Chris’s suggestion of emphasizing the “Butt” in “Buttery” gives this logo humor, personality, and charm. It is an adaptable layout which will allow for the imagery and name to be used on cups, coasters, signs, homemade brew bottles, and more.
